Grasping Registered Representatives
Official agents fulfill a critical role in business compliance by acting as a appointed point of contact for governmental and legal documents. They are tasked for receiving important communications such as legal papers, tax notices, and annual report reminders on behalf of a company. By choosing a trustworthy registered agent, companies can ensure that they do not neglect vital deadlines and can maintain compliance with state laws.
Many states have specific regulations for registered agents, including being a local of the state or having a bricks-and-mortar office in the state. For businesses registered as incorporated businesses or limited liability companies, having a registered agent is not only a statutory obligation but also a way to make sure that the business remains aware about necessary filings and compliance requirements. This proactive management helps lower the risk of sanctions and legal complications.

Expense Aspects for Appointed Agent Services
When deciding on a registered agent company, comprehending the associated costs is critical for budgeting your business costs. Registered agent services typically range from budget-friendly to premium pricing, based on the provider and the services offered. Most businesses can locate reliable registered agent solutions that suit within their financial plan, as many companies offer competitive rates. On average, companies can expect to spend around 100 and 300 USD annually for fundamental registered agent services, which often include compliance notifications and the acceptance of service of process.
While evaluating registered agent fees, it's crucial to consider not just the initial cost but also what services are provided. Designated Agent Criteria by Region
Each jurisdiction in the United States has specific requirements for registered agents that businesses must follow in order to achieve regulatory compliance. Generally, a registered agent must be a inhabitant of the state or a legally authorized business entity that has a physical address inside the state. This ensures a trustworthy contact point for legal matters, making sure that legal documents are correctly managed and delivered to the company.
Additionally, numerous states expect registered agents to be available during business hours to handle essential legal and tax documents. Some states allow company owners to act as their own registered agents; nevertheless, it is often advisable to choose a professional registered agent service to avoid prospective issues caused by availability or confidentiality concerns.
In addition, certain regions may have additional stipulations, such as age requirements or certification for registered agents. It is crucial for businesses to understand with these state-specific regulations to guarantee ongoing adherence and to avoid fines related to incorrect registration or not upholding a registered agent.

Lastly, many entrepreneurs wonder how to switch their registered agent if the situation arises. Changing a registered agent involves sending a registered agent change form to the relevant state agency, along with any required fees. It is recommended to keep records of the change, including confirmation from the new registered agent company, to guarantee compliance and up-to-date documentation for your business.
